What material is used for aluminum alloy die casting?
ADC 12 for aluminum alloy die casting.

Aluminum alloy die-casting products are mainly used in electronics, automobiles, motors, household appliances and some communication industries. Some high-quality aluminum alloy products with high performance, high precision and high toughness are also used in industries with high requirements such as large aircraft and ships.

Die casting is especially suitable for manufacturing a large number of small and medium-sized castings, so die casting is the most widely used in various casting processes.

Compared with other casting technologies, die casting has smoother surface and higher dimensional consistency.

Features:

Pressure casting (die casting for short) is a casting method in which molten alloy is poured into a pressure chamber, the cavity of a steel mold is filled at high speed, and the alloy liquid is solidified under pressure to form a casting. The main characteristics of die casting are high pressure and high speed.

1. Molten metal fills the cavity under pressure and crystallizes and solidifies under higher pressure. Common pressure is15-100 MPa.

2. The speed of filling the cavity with molten metal is very fast, usually 10-50m/s, and some even exceed 80m/s (the linear speed of introducing the cavity through the inner gate-the speed of the inner gate), so the filling time of molten metal is extremely short, and the cavity can be filled in about 0.0 1-0.2 seconds (depending on the size of the casting).

Die casting is a precision casting method. The dimensional tolerance of die-cast parts is very small, and the surface accuracy is very high. In most cases, die-casting parts can be assembled and applied, and threaded parts can be directly cast without turning.
